Be cautious not to price yourself out of the market when you establish the rent for your furnished apartment. You may be unable to lease the apartment to anyone, if you establish the rent too high. You might be better off to sell or keep them and lease the flat unfurnished, if you're concerned about your furnishings. Generally speaking, the rent should be set by you based on your expenses maintain and to own the property, including the furnishings, plus your desired rate of return in your investment. For example, if it costs you $15,000 per year to own and keep the property, and you want to make $5,000 per year on the property, the annual rent should be $20,000, or about $1,675 per month. Compare that cost to other rents in the place, taking into account furnishings and the attributes of your property, and charge rent which will match your needs yet still be competitive.

It's wise to provide the tenant with an itemized list of the items comprised in the flat rental to protect your investment when letting a furnished apartment. Be very special; record the number of plates, bowls, and cups, as an example, and describe items as accurately as possible. List the replacement cost of each item if the piece is taken by the renter with him when he moves out, or if it is damaged beyond normal wear and tear. Signal if the replacement cost will be taken out of the security deposit, or if the tenant will need to pay you directly for the things. Have the tenant sign a copy of this stock so there aren't any surprises when the lease comes to an end.

If you lease a home or flat that's furnished, whether it comprises merely some basic furniture or is completely furnished with furniture, linens, electronic equipment, and accessories, you can charge renters higher rent. You'd to buy the things which are furnishing the house, and will have to replace those items if they may be damaged or ruined. Those costs will be recouped by a higher monthly rent. It's up to you as the landlord to decide how much more you want to bill for the furnishings, but generally the increased price will be based by owners on the condition and style of the furnishings. For example, a property that includes a brand-new, modern living room set is worth more than one that comprises mismatched bits with frayed seams.
In addition to or instead of a higher rent for a furnished flat, you could request a higher security deposit on the rental. Collecting more money up front can help you cover the costs of fixing or replacing the items in the furnished apartment if they're damaged. Check with your state laws before collecting the security deposit, though. Some states have laws controlling security deposits and what landlords can charge. You could also charge a separate cleaning fee for the rental, to cover the costs of cleaning furniture, bedding, drapes and other items, if you do not want to contain it in the security deposit.
